Things “repariert” – Arschtritt Actions

Was nutzen einem GTD-Programme wie Things wenn man es einfach nicht beachten kann? NICHTS!

Man braucht den Arschtritt um seine Aufgaben fertig zubekommen! Daher habe ich ein bisschen gebastelt um mir das Leben selbst schwer zu machen.

Things muss mich erinnern, was ich noch zu tun habe

Dafür habe ich mir ein AppleScript geschrieben. Dieses nutzt Growl um mir die noch ausstehenden Ausgabe für heute anzuzeigen. Dies soll es bei mir alle 30 Minuten tun. Das Script gibt die To Dos inklusive Tags und Notizen als Growl-Nachricht aus. Dazu werden To Dos die, die mit  ”high”, “wichtig”, “important”, oder “!” getagged sind als Stickies angezeigt. Auch To Dos deren Datum schon abgelaufen ist werden zu Stickies. Außerdem dem gibt es eine Ignore-Tag-Liste, so werden To Dos, die ich für die Arbeit in der Firma eingetragen habe nicht zuhause ausgegeben. Beide Listen lassen sich einfach im Script anpassen.

Das Script (Things_Today.scpt)  und den LauchAgent (de.blogadresse.thingstoday.plist)  könnt ihr hier laden. Das Script kopiert ihr einfach in eure User Library in den Ordner Scripts und den LauchAgent in den Ordner  LaunchAgents. Sollten die Verzeichnisse bei euch nicht existieren, dann legt diese einfach an. Zusätzlich müsst ihr noch den LauchAgent in TextEdit öffnen und an der im Screenshot markierten Stelle euren Usernamen eintragen. An der zweiten markierten Stelle könnt ihr noch den Zeitabstand in Sekunden ändern, in welchen das Script gestartet werden soll.

Nicht vergessen Growl muss installiert sein.

So jetzt bekomme ich schon mal immer eine kleine Übersicht angezeigt, die mich erinnert wenn mein Things im Hintergrund läuft. Okay, man kann Growl immer noch einfach abschalten, aber bisschen muss man den Schweinehund schon überwinden.

Things einfach beenden ist nicht

“Ich habe keine Lust jetzt was zu Arbeiten und verbringe meine Zeit lieber mit Prokrastination” – einfach mal Things lieber beenden.

Nein, das darf nicht so einfach sein. Daher habe ich auch hier zwei Schritte unternommen um dies zu verhindern.

Schritt 1 – Tastenkürzel umlegen

⌘ + Q ist viel zu schnell gedrückt. Daher habe ich in den Mac OS Systemeinstellungen das Tastenkürzel zum beenden auf das zum Ausblenden umgeändert. Geht ganz einfach (siehe Screenshot). Da mein Mac OS auf Englisch läuft, steht bei mit die auch der englische Text im Kürzel – läuft eures auf Deutsch, dann müsst ihr auch das deutsche Kürzel eintragen. Nun blendet ⌘ + Q Things nur noch aus. Beenden kann man leider aber über das Menü immer noch. Daher…

Schritt 2 – bleibst du wohl offen

Ich habe einen LauchAgent angelegt, der dafür sorgt, dass Things immer läuft. Schließt man es wird es sofort wieder gestartet. Der LauchAgent (de.blogadresse.ThingsAlwaysOn.plist) ist ebenfalls in der Zip-Datei enthalten und muss ebenfalls wie oben beschrieben kopiert werden. Wenn Things im Programme-Ordner liegt, müsst ihr auch nichts ändern, ansonsten müsst ihr den Pfad mit einem Texteditor anpassen.

Download (Script und LauchAgents)

Things Script Batch-Taggen

Heute gibt es ein Mini-AppleScript für Things, dass einer Auswahl von Todos Tags hinzufügt.

tell application "Things"
set myTags to text returned of (display dialog "Enter some tags you want to add to your todos (comma sep)" default answer "")
tell application "Things"
repeat with selectedToDo in selected to dos
set tag names of selectedToDo to (myTags & ",") & tag names of selectedToDo
end repeat
end tell
end tell

Safari und Things

Es gibt mal wieder ein kleines neues  AppleScript für Things. Diesmal für Safari und Things.

Das  Skript  legt ein neues ToDo an mit dem ausgewählten Text als ToDo und der URL als Notiz. Falls kein Text ausgewählt ist benutzt es den Titelnamen der Seite als ToDo-Text.

Download: Safari to Things

Zusätzlich  gibt es auch noch:  Camino to Things